Output 8754176fe16e224a60b31992a767c200664c96d73d7becef849b98c2a2af67ec:1

value
103140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08ecb0a80ccdce036a428b08ef44973dfdbf4326 OP_EQUALVERIFY OP_CHECKSIG
address
1pBx3pYZKrAp8Yjt2iuY48YXwa7g3pMWG
transaction
8754176fe16e224a60b31992a767c200664c96d73d7becef849b98c2a2af67ec
confirmations
632342
spent
true